What’s the right balance to keep on your credit cards?

Photo: chodra/morguefile.com

Your credit score is an essential part of your financial life.

It will dictate the kinds of interest rates you’ll get on loans of all kinds, if you qualify for a loan at all.

Savvy credit users know that showing you can pay back your lender on time is key, but how much of a balance should you keep, if any, on your credit cards?
